#795000 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#795000 is composed of 47.5% red, 31.4%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.9% magenta, 100% yellow and 52.5% black. It has a hue angle of 39.7 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 23.7%. #795000 color hex could be obtained by blending #f2a000 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

● #795000 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#795000 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#795000 has RGB values of R:121, G:80,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.34, Y:1,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 7950336.
